1. 날짜함수
시스템의 현재시각 조회
select now();
시스템의 현재에서 100일 후
select date_add(now(), interval 100 day);
시스템의 현재에서 100일 전
방법1)
select date_add(now(), interval -100 day);
방법2)
select date_sub(now(), interval 100 day);
▶day 대신에 year, month, hour, minute, second 등을 사용할 수 있다.
날짜형식:
select date_format(now(), '%Y-%m-%d %H:%i:%s');
다른 형식은 아래 링크에서 확인 가능하다.
https:/www.w3schools.com/sql/func_mysql_date_format.asp
2. 카운트
select count(*) as '별명' from 테이블명;
3. 집계함수
select max(필드명) as '별명' from 테이블명;
▶max, min, avg 등 모두 사용 가능
사용방법)
최대 나이: select max(age) as '최고령' from userinfo;
최소 나이: select min(age) as '최소령' from userinfo;
평균 나이: select avg(age) as '평균나이' from userinfo;
'배운 내용 정리 > MYSQL' 카테고리의 다른 글
ifnull (0) | 2020.03.05 |
---|---|
rownum (0) | 2020.03.05 |
[학습정리] 2020.01.14 - outer join, repeat (0) | 2020.01.16 |
[학습정리] 2020.01.14 - inner join (0) | 2020.01.15 |
[학습정리] 2020.01.10 - having (0) | 2020.01.11 |